    How block & tackle releases?!???

    Thanks. It was like a Chinese finger puzzle! With spray lube and putting it in vice, it has to have tension to work, pulling rope out away from it locks rope in place. With rope in close to other ropes releases catch letting rope out. Thanks! Sent from my SM-S205DL using Tapatalk

    Garden hose fittings seizing up

    On ebay or Amazon you can get brass hose ends, cut the junky aluminum one off. I've never tried a quick connect like for hydraulic or air. I wouldn't use teflon tape. Grease maybe, but I've never had a problem brass to brass. Sent from my SM-S205DL using Tapatalk
